A SET OF EIGHT AMERICAN SILVER MARTELÉ PLATESGorham Manufacturing Co., Providence, Rhode Island, circa 1906
Marks: Martelé, (eagle) (lion-anchor-G), .9584, KOR, SPAULDING & CO. CHICAGO
0-1/2 x 6-7/8 inches diameter (1.3 x 17.5 cm)
61.98 troy ounces
The eight Martelé pattern plates with meandering leafed vine over undulating rim, every other lobe with bouquet of four-petaled flowers. Originally retailed by Spaulding & Co., Chicago, Illinois.
According to the Gorham archive, this bowl was begun on May 1, 1906. Each plate took James Leckenby 2 1/2 hours to make with a further 16 1/2 hours of chasing by Ernest W. Regester. The net cost of production for each plate was $30.
